Alanine transaminase
Alanine transaminase (ALT) is an enzyme found in the liver and other tissues. It plays a crucial role in the metabolism of amino acids by catalyzing the transfer of amino groups between alanine and α-ketoglutarate, which is an important step in the conversion of amino acids to energy.
